
Millrats suspend Anosike
January 13, 2008 - American Basketball Association (ABA)
Saint John Riptide News Release
The Manchester Millrats organization have suspended Ife Anosike indefinitely, due to his decision to throw a punch in last night's game. We do not condone fighting or retaliation.
We would hope that the antics of Erik Nelson, who hit people with shoulders all game, smacked Sanders on the back of the head, and popped Anosike for no reason prior to the final melee, would be looked at by the Frost Heaves organization.
